How to install BTI Projector Lamp for HP MP3800

  • Power off and unplug the projector; allow the unit to cool for at least 15–20 minutes before handling the lamp compartment.
  • Remove the projector’s lamp access cover and locate the lamp housing; unscrew the securing screws and carefully slide the old lamp out.
  • Grip the lamp by its handle, disconnect any electrical connector, and inspect for damage before installing the new lamp.
  • Insert the BTI lamp into the housing, align the connectors and pins, and fasten the screws securely to hold it in place.
  • Replace the lamp cover, reconnect power, and perform a brief projector test to confirm proper operation and brightness; reset the lamp hour counter if required by the projector.

  • Q: How do I know when it's time to replace the lamp?

    A: Dimming brightness, color shift, flicker, or a lamp-warning indicator on the projector are common signs that a replacement is needed.
